the Blackmagic Design UltraStudio 4K Mini - LCD is the official replacement display module for the UltraStudio 4K Mini capture and playback interface. This genuine spare part is designed to restore the front-panel monitoring capabilities of the device, allowing users to view video input/output, audio levels, and status metadata without needing an external monitor.

Integrated Interface Design
The LCD is engineered to work seamlessly with the UltraStudio 4K Mini’s front-panel controls. Because the device uses a combination of a rotary dial and push buttons for menu navigation, the display serves as the visual feedback loop for:
-
Input Selection: Switching between SDI, HDMI, and Analog sources.
-
Device Settings: Adjusting network configurations or internal processing options.
-
Audio Mapping: Assigning audio channels for monitoring and capture.

Technical Installation Note
Replacing the LCD on an UltraStudio 4K Mini requires opening the chassis and accessing the front panel assembly.
-
Front Panel Access: You will typically need to remove the top cover and the front faceplate to reach the display mounting points.
-
Ribbon Cable Care: The connection between the LCD and the Main PCB is made via a delicate ribbon cable; ensure the connector is properly seated and locked before reassembling.
-
Debris Prevention: Before sealing the unit, ensure the area between the LCD panel and the front faceplate is clear of dust or fingerprints, as these will be highly visible once the device is powered on.
